Transaction 59b04b3760c1211f7e2bc7d233755cf1ecba924fbdf4fb79ba4db75b02d10787

1 Input
2 Outputs
  • 59b04b3760c1211f7e2bc7d233755cf1ecba924fbdf4fb79ba4db75b02d10787:0
  • value  1399200
    address  12P326KFo8zNRN7Xbn4aiHWXcunTjQqsex
  • 59b04b3760c1211f7e2bc7d233755cf1ecba924fbdf4fb79ba4db75b02d10787:1
  • value  28326607
    address  1J3CMMjpjqsCxJxzuFKeH1jeYGntLLUwxS